The State Legislative Assembly of Sikkim on 26 February 2014 unanimously passed the Sikkim Lokayukta Bill-2014. The passed bill is aimed at providing transparent and corruption free governance in the state. It empowers people to file petition against any corrupt individual may be he is a Chief Minister to Panchayat and from Chief Secretary to peon.
The bill was introduced by the Chief Minister Pawan Chamling, who is also the In-Charge State Law Department. This bill will become a law after the assent of the Governor, Sriniwas Patel.
This bill is based on the central Lokpal Bill. It is expected, that the Bill will benefit people of Sikkim by providing a chance to fight against corruptions and irregularities in governance and certain public functionaries.
